What does blonde hair do to your face?

Blonde hair can brighten your complexion and soften features, but the effect depends heavily on your skin's undertones; warm blondes (honey, golden) enhance warm skin, while cool blondes (ash, platinum) suit cool skin, but going too light can wash out your face, making you look pale or sallow, necessitating makeup for balance, especially if natural brows/lashes are light.

What color hair ages you?

Hair colors that can make you look older often involve harsh contrasts, flat tones, or overly cool/ashy shades that drain color from your face, like deep black, platinum blonde, or flat, monochromatic colors, which can highlight lines and dull skin; instead, adding dimension with warmer highlights or softer, multi-tonal shades typically creates a more youthful glow.

What is the 7 day haircut rule?

The "7-day haircut rule" suggests that a haircut looks its best and most natural about a week after getting it, allowing time for the initial stiffness to soften, styling products to wear off, and natural oils to settle in, creating a "lived-in" yet neat look perfect for events or daily wear. It's a guideline to schedule haircuts a few days before an important occasion, rather than the day of, so the style has time to mold to your hair's unique texture and growth pattern.

What is the 3 2 1 rule for haircuts?

Most barbers and hair stylist perform buzz cuts based on the golden 3-2-1 rule. That means they will use a #3 guard on the top, a #2 guard on the sides, and a #1 guard to trim up the edges. A #3 guard is common to start with because it's about as short as you can go before you start seeing your scalp.

What is the rarest eye color and hair combo?

The rarest hair and eye combination is red hair with blue eyes, a stunning pairing that occurs in less than 1% (around 0.17%) of the global population, making individuals with this trait exceptionally unique. Both traits are recessive, stemming from specific gene mutations (like the MC1R gene for red hair), requiring both parents to carry the gene for it to appear, making their simultaneous expression incredibly uncommon.
 


What is having two hair colors called?

Ombré is a two-toned color effect that can be achieved with natural hair color or fashion hair color shades, like this. In French, ombré refers to shade or shadow.

What ethnicity has the rarest hair color?

The red hair color is very rare around the world. They are found in Northern Europe, specifically in Britain and Ireland. The gene present in red hair is recessive. The red color is caused by a series of mutations in the MC1R gene, which transmits to the hair more pheomelanin; this also results in pale skin.
